Description

A fresh and vibrant salsa made with tomatoes, onions, and spices.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 28 ounce can whole peeled tomatoes
  • 3 cloves garlic (peeled)
  • ½ white or yellow onion (about 1 cup or 128g)
  • 1 large jalapeño (or 2 medium, see note)
  • ½ teaspoon ground cumin
  • ¼ teaspoon chipotle ch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 handful cilantro (about 12g)

Instructions

  1. Place tomatoes, garlic, onion, and jalapeno in blender jar. Pulse until roughly chopped.
  2. Add the spices and cilantro and blend (pulsing) until you reach your desired consistency.
  3. Store in refrigerator for up to 1 week.

Notes

  • Consider adjusting jalapeño quantity based on desired spice level.
